Food Runner

The Food Runner is responsible for delivering the food from the kitchen to a customer in a restaurant. He/She ensures that each customer receives the correct order and hands the order to the chef, double checking orders, matching the food ticket to the customer, and refilling the customer’s drinks. He/She also has to answer any questions a customer may have.

Key Responsibilities

  • Follows all instructions from expeditor
  • Sorts and organizes incoming food tickets
  • Ensures each food ticket item is communicated to correct chef
  • Maintains orders according to each table and food ticket
  • Ensures each order is prepared to the restaurant’s and guest’s specifications
  • Garnishes and prepares dishes for presentation as needed
  • Promptly delivers each course as it is prepared to the correct table and in order
  • Communicates clearly any additional orders or needs the guests may have to cook staff
  • Serves water to guests and refilling beverage glasses as needed
  • Places and replaces silverware as needed
  • Delivers beverages from the bartender
  • Answers guest questions or listen to their concerns
  • Removes guests’ dirty dishes and utensils
  • Delivers used dishes and utensils to the kitchen for cleaning
  • Directs guests to restrooms or exits as needed
  • Assists kitchen staff with preparing ingredients

Job Requirements/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or equivalent qualification is a must.
  • Knowledge of food safety
  • Works well and efficiently under pressure
  • Ability to stay professional in a stressful work environment.
  • Available to work different hours including weekends, days, and nights.
  • Ability to listen to directions
  • Able to stand on your feet for at least 8 hours

Skills needed for this role

The Food Runner must have outstanding communication and people skills, superb multitasking skills and great organizational skills.
